gnu.CORBA.CDR

Class IDLTypeHelper

Implemented Interfaces:
BoxedValueHelper

public class IDLTypeHelper
extends Object
implements BoxedValueHelper

Handles case when the CORBA IDL type with the known helper is wrapped into Value type.
